Transaction 142eb0f3256b5b72d805486cb4593fc6a37532d10f66e4b300f6b2e7bf5f0a05
1 Input
1 Output
-
142eb0f3256b5b72d805486cb4593fc6a37532d10f66e4b300f6b2e7bf5f0a05:0
- value
- 12682453
- script pubkey
- OP_0 OP_PUSHBYTES_20 f52d0ca4229eb72007291014126b40a8928c38ae
- address
- bc1q75ksefpzn6mjqpefzq2py66q4zfgcw9wsh8n2u